- On Friday, August 7th, Apple Computer lost its "look and feel"
- lawsuit against Microsoft. The judge rejected the basic concept of
- a "look and feel" test for software copyright infringement and made
- many other important rulings which were good news for our freedom to
- write software.
-
- As far as I can tell, funding Apple no longer seriously
- jeopardizes my basic freedoms. Therefore, assuming that Apple does
- not appeal, I will begin scanning the Apple newsgroups and forwarding
- the Apple postings to comp.archives.
